 Tech7 is seeking an ARSST Analyst supporting the Space and Missile Defense Command’s G37 Training, Readiness, and Exercises (TREX) division working in the Certification and Evaluation (C&E) Branch which develops, maintains, and conducts the certification and evaluation program of Army space forces personnel. Their mission is to provide support to the C&E branch to assist in coordinating and managing certification, training, and activities related to Army Space Support Teams (ARSST) Certification and Evaluations.

 This is an onsite role located in Colorado Springs, CO (onsite at Peterson Space Force Base)

Key Responsibilities 

  • Evaluating ARSST performance to determine if they are meeting or exceeding standards
  • Maintaining currency with updated policies/standards for ARSSTs
  • Performing assessments following published policies, doctrine, and standard operating procedures
  • Developing operational evaluation scripts in coordination with subordinate commands on all mission areas
  • Developing and conducting all types of briefings for government personnel to include senior leaders
  • Liaising, consulting, and meeting with government leaders and personnel.
  • Providing recommendations to government personnel
  • Working with leadership to establish project objectives and timelines, and monitor progress in order to evaluate performance
  • Evaluating risk levels and implications
  • Utilizing Microsoft Office products (including the ability to provide briefs, reports, etc. for General Officer review)
  • Compiling and analyzing data and information about organizational policies and providing trend analysis and developing future policy recommendations
  • Leading small group discussions
  • Capacity to work on multiple projects simultaneously
  • Coordinating, synchronizing, and updating calendars
  • Preparing reports and updating internal and external databases
  • Determining the most effective and efficient way to evaluate operators and verify compliance with additional and new requirements
  • Conducting analysis on planned and unplanned trips
